Pam's Veggie Pizza
Ingredients:
- 1 lg. pkg. Pillsbury crescent rolls (8 ct.)
- 1 sm. pkg. Pillsbury crescent rolls (4 ct.)
- 2 8-oz.tubs whipped cream cheese
- 2/3 cups mayonnaise
- 1/2 tsp. garlic salt
- 1 tsp. dill weed
- chopped green onions
- chopped green peppers
- chopped fresh cauliflower
- chopped fresh broccoli
- celery
- grated carrots
- 1 1/2 cups grated cheddar cheese
- 1 sm. can sliced black olives, drained
Directions:
- Unroll crescent rolls and press onto cookie sheet, pressing seems together. Bake for 10 minutes according to package directions until golden brown. Allow to cool.
- In a small bowl, combine mayonnaise, cream cheese, garlic salt and dill weed and spread over crust.
- Spread chopped green onions, peppers, cauliflower, broccoli, celery and carrots over cream cheese layer.
- Top with grated cheese and sliced black olives.

Lisa's Hot Chicken Dip
This is my favorite hot dip; it's so delicious!
Ingredients:
- 1 stick butter or margarine
- 2 8-oz. blocks light cream cheese
- 2 cans chunk chicken, drained
- 4 green onions, diced
- 4 oz can sliced mushrooms, drained
Directions:
- Melt butter and cream cheese in microwave for 4 about minutes.
- Add chicken, mushrooms & green onions, stir.
- Bake at 350°F for about 20 minutes.
